What you will do
We are looking for a deeply technical and strategic Professional Services Engineer to join our team to plan and deliver successful technical integrations of our products at leading Fortune 500 companies. The Professional Services Engineer will be an ideal blend of Pre-Sales Engineer, Relationship Manager, and DevOps Engineer.
In this role, the individual will be tasked with driving architectural and strategy discussions, POCs, and post-sales deployments for our largest most complex customer environments. The Professional Services / Solution Engineer will support Sysdig Sales Engineers as their go-to technical resource for Post Sales hand off.

What we look for
Minimum of five years experience as a Professional Services / DevOps Engineer in a similar or related field (container management, cloud management, systems management, PaaS)
Knowledge of cloud infrastructures as Amazon AWS, Google Cloud and container technologies like Docker, Kubernetes, Openshift is a must
Hands-on experience with Kubernetes
Experience with any of the following Scripting languages: Bash, Python
Have a basic understanding of Application Monitoring and Security
Ability to travel approx 10-30% of your time (national and international)
Previous start-up experience a plus
Excellent writing and interpersonal communication/relationship skills
Ability to work effectively and manage multiple deployments simultaneously
Self-motivated with the ability to thrive under pressure, self-manage and prioritize activities
Desired Qualifications:
Certifications such as CKA (Certified Kubernetes Administrator), CKAD (Certified Kubernetes Application Developer), and any AWS/GCP or OpenShift certification
